Mysterious meteorites that have fallen on Earth full of energy and light. Thisis in fact the powerful Almon. They use the power of Dr. Morse, whose brain is superior, to take control of the underground empire and to make him a servant of the underworld. Almon dreams of conquering the galaxy and become emperor. Almon creates a robot that resembles a dinosaur, sets out on the road to conquer the earth. Shim Hyung-rae, who appeared in the lead role of the Thunderhawk movies, was absent due to circumstances, and a rookie comedian appeared as Esperman on behalf of Shim Hyung-rae.
